Panthers Lineman Saahdiq Charles Injured, Jake Curhan Returns (2026)

The recent moves by the Carolina Panthers have raised some intriguing questions about their strategy and player dynamics. The team's decision to place Saahdiq Charles on injured reserve and bring back Jake Curhan showcases a delicate balance between managing injuries and maintaining depth. Charles' calf injury is a concern, especially given his limited playing time last season. His role as a backup lineman is crucial, and his absence could impact the team's offensive line depth. Meanwhile, Curhan's return adds a layer of intrigue. His familiarity with the coaching staff and experience in Seattle make him a valuable asset, especially with Damien Lewis' ongoing calf issue. The Panthers' strategy of bringing back Curhan and waiving Parker Petersen suggests a focus on maintaining a strong offensive line while also considering the system knowledge and versatility of players.
